Transaction 630ab677cff34fa00ac353f0d39d4c11412e7f2619613f40c717764c8f460e7e
1 Input
1 Output
-
630ab677cff34fa00ac353f0d39d4c11412e7f2619613f40c717764c8f460e7e:0
- value
- 3504391
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 997f8842ea4b4f27e58c326b0eb6ed7eb5fbff34 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1EzdASxhYs7PYXhMfVYz3Agp2qrko2FX8f